Hi and thank you for your reply. We did check with a few other doctors and they weren't as relaxed as you. We were advised that if the fish oil became oxidized and subsequently rancid, there could be health impacts for the fetus ie slower brain development etc. is this not the case? Any chance I can get a more detailed reply on why you don't think this is an issue? The fish oil brand is called "Nutripur Mom and Baby Omega-3 Plus". Can you please advise on the following;

1. What are the health risks for the baby by not having it refrigerated?

2. How long would it usually take for the liquid oil to go off/rancid?

3. We have heard the if fish oil is oxidized it would cause some health issues, why are these issues and would they apply to the fetus?

4. Anything else you can tell us would be really appreciated. Thanks

Don't worry because process of rancidification on these products as "Nutripur Mom and Baby Omega-3 Plus" is stopped because there are used preservatives like antioxidants .
Antioxidants are often used as preservatives in fat-containing foods to delay the onset or slow the development of rancidity due to oxidation.

Natural antioxidants include polyphenols (for instance flavonoids), ascorbic acid (vitamin C) and tocopherols (vitamin E). Hence Nutripur Mom and Baby Omega -3 Plus" contain antioxidants such as vit E, ascorbyl palmitate, citric acid which are good for health. Omega 3 may cause side effects.
